I realise this is an old thread but I just thought I'd reply anyway. I bought this car from an auction many moons ago, I'm sure it cost me just over £3000. If my memory serves me it came from the guy that built it it certainly had all the bills & letters from the ad agency / Duckhams. I think the bill for conversion was about £13000. I'm old now & my brain is going but I seem to remember it wasn't a cosworth just a 3-door that had the rear side windows "fiddled" with. When I bought it it had a "breathed on engine" It wasn't a "cossie", I believe it was a Pinto taken to group B spec. I think they used it for promotions at the time.
It had a fair bit of welding dome to it and reminded me of a low cost rally build.
I had it about 3 weeks and sold it before I killed myself. It used to merrily wheel spin away in 2nd if my testosterone isn't decieving me.
I bought it in a South East London auction, I'm not sure how it got there. It was road legal when I bought it and must have given many a road user a surprise.
